From: Replicating biological 3D root and hyphal networks in transparent glass chips

Fabrication of 3D microvascular networks by plant cultivation method. (a) Process flow of the proposed technique. A plant seed is cultivated on a culture medium containing silica nanoparticles. After cultivation, the sample is heat-sintered to remove the plant while transcribing its root structure into hollow microchannels within a transparent glass chip. (b) Sample view during plant cultivation stage. (c) Sintered glass chip containing replicated root channels after heat treatment. (d) Optical micrograph of the transparent glass chip, showing the root-shaped microchannels resembling a live plant.
